PS - La Llorona is an old Mexican legend that our parents would use to get us to come in before dark. Apparently, this woman drowned her kids to hook it up with some dude, who dumped her after he learned she was psycho. So, she did the responsible thing and killed hersulf. Now, she wanders the plains, wailing, looking for children out after dark to drown. Having since gotten my new flash, I went outside to experiment with it! I have an old window shade that I prop over a chair for white background. I always shoot outside (or near a window) to get available light, since it looks so amazing. BUT, having been nose-up in the book "Mastering Canon EOS Flash Photography", I wanted to put some stuff I learned to good use.<br />
<br />
The picture on the left is what I USUALLY take, which is just available light. The picture on the right is lit by a reflector set up camera left, and I swiveled my fancy new flash to face the reflector so the light would bounce off of it, and come in from the side.<br />
